    Ford Model A Tudor 1931 Company / HistoryHenry Ford had a remarkable talent for engineering. In 1893, he managed to build his own cylinder engine, which he demonstrated to his wife Clara on Christmas Eve on the kitchen counter. In 1896, he built his first car: the Quadricycle. Many years later, he developed the Model T.
